ICS response to Dept of Justice consultation paper on data protection
I was one of a number of members of the Irish Computer Society’s security professionals network that submitted a submission recently to the Department of Justice following their recent publication of a consultation paper on data protection.
The general consensus of the response was that the option involving the development of a code of practice incorporating best practices on systems development and security and promoting greater awareness under existing legislation was the preferred option.
This code of practice could be the basis of a voluntary standard promoted by the Data Protection Commissioner to encourage adoption of best practices by publicly recognising organisations that adopt the standard and demonstrate compliance.
